Who we are
Qevatrix provides quality, regulatory, clinical and evidence software for medical device manufacturers. For data you enter into a Qevatrix application, your company is the controller and Qevatrix is the processor acting on your documented instructions. For our own website, marketing and billing, Qevatrix is the controller.
What we collect
Account details (name, work email, role), workspace content you create, billing details (company name, address, VAT identifier — card data is handled by our payment processor and never reaches our servers), support correspondence, and technical logs such as IP address, browser type and timestamps used for security and troubleshooting.
Why we process it
To provide and secure the service under our contract with you (Art. 6(1)(b)), to meet our own legal and accounting obligations (Art. 6(1)(c)), and for the legitimate interests of keeping the platform secure and improving it (Art. 6(1)(f)). Marketing emails are sent only with your consent (Art. 6(1)(a)) and every message carries a one-click unsubscribe.
Health data
Clinical applications may process health data. Direct identifiers are removed at import wherever the study design allows, and subjects are handled by code. Where identifiable data is necessary, your organisation relies on an Article 9 condition — normally explicit participant consent, scientific research, or the medical devices public-health condition — and must hold the corresponding ethics approval.
How long we keep it
Workspace content is retained for the life of the subscription and then deleted 30 days after termination, with backups rolling off within a further 30 days. Regulated quality, vigilance and clinical records are retained for the period you configure in the retention register. Billing records are kept for 10 years to meet statutory accounting duties. Website enquiries are deleted 24 months after the last interaction.
Security
Data is encrypted in transit (TLS 1.2+) and at rest. Every row is scoped to a single workspace with row-level security, privileged operations run through audited server functions, and every create, change, signature and export is written to an append-only audit trail. Automated security scans run nightly and findings are triaged in a documented register.
International transfers
EU and UK workspaces are hosted in EU regions by default. Where a subprocessor operates outside the EEA, transfers rely on the 2021 EU Standard Contractual Clauses and the UK International Data Transfer Addendum, supported by a transfer impact assessment.
Your rights
You may request access, rectification, erasure, restriction, portability, or object to processing, and withdraw consent at any time. We answer within one month. If we cannot erase a record because medical device law requires us to keep it, we will tell you which obligation applies. You may also complain to your supervisory authority.
